Handover — Proctorline queue

Queue backed up twice this week. Cause both times: the Brackwell exam-proctoring workers stalling on oversized screenshot payloads. Mitigation: bounce the worker pool, drain resumes within ~10 min. Do NOT purge the queue; sessions are replayable and candidates get flagged otherwise. Alert fires at 2k pending. Dashboards are linked from the team wiki under Proctorline. Worker counts and payload limits were retuned Tuesday; the live values are below.

settings of fahof-yagag:
druath:
  pin: 9672
  metrics_host: metrics.druath.tolvaqlabs.internal
  tenant: gormir
  seal: seal_873ba94a

Subject: DR drill results — Harrowfield telemetry gateway. Team, Thursday's disaster-recovery drill for the Ploughline farm-equipment telemetry gateway went cleanly: we failed over from the Dunmere site to the Coldbrook standby in eleven minutes, and tractor telemetry resumed with no data loss. For future maintainers: the failover script requires unsealing the Ploughline credentials vault at the standby site. For the next drill, unseal it using the recovery passphrase noted below.

recovery phrase for bawef-kagag: druath-aldix-brieth-weniel-sorox

### Step 4: Swap the tile cache

Stop the Cartoline render workers before touching the cache layer. Drain in-flight tile requests, then point the renderer at the new Hexbin cache tier. Old cache entries are incompatible — do not attempt a warm migration; let it repopulate cold. Expect elevated render latency for roughly twenty minutes. Verify hit rate climbs past baseline before re-enabling edge prefetch. The cache tier runs with the following configuration values.

settings of hawif-haweg:
[casax]
team = zordor
access_code = ac_120661
owner = julath.joreth
host = casax.nelvrolabs.local
port = 9000
peer = lamix.orvexnet.local
salt = 8ebf1d72
pin = 4107

Heads up: if the Lintrock baseline file in the Quarrow repo drifts from main, CI fails with a "stale baseline" error even when the code is fine. Quick fix is to regenerate the baseline on a clean checkout and re-push. If a customer build is blocked, confirm the failing run matches the token below before escalating.

build token for yadug-yagag: htk21_c863c33eb8b82c0c9c152